How they compare

Aruba currently reports 1.57 GPIA against 1.31 GPIA in ESCAP: North America (nam) (unsdcode:98425), a difference of 0.26 GPIA.

That makes Aruba's figure about 1.2 times ESCAP: North America (nam) (unsdcode:98425)'s.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 18 shared years of data; in 1999 it was ESCAP: North America (nam) (unsdcode:98425) ahead.

Aruba ranks 10th and ESCAP: North America (nam) (unsdcode:98425) ranks 13th of 191 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Aruba averaged higher in 2 and ESCAP: North America (nam) (unsdcode:98425) in 1.
